Classification of Sentim Toothpaste - The product is not ordinarily sold as tooth paste like colgate, peposodent, etc. but it is sold with a declaration on the product that it is used for treatment of tooth decay and cavity prevention for the sensitive teeth. Therefore, for the product in question, cannot be said that it is an ordinary tooth paste classifiable under chapter 33.
